Brown Butter Hasselback Potatoes with Caramelized Onions Recipe

Description

Crispy hasselback potatoes brushed with nutty brown butter and topped with sweet caramelized onions. A rich and elegant side dish perfect for complementing any meal.


Ingredients

Potatoes

  • 4 medium potatoes

Brown Butter

  • 4 tablespoons butter

Caramelized Onions

  • 2 onions, thinly sliced
  • 2 tablespoons olive oil

Seasoning

  • 1/2 teaspoon salt
  • 1/4 teaspoon black pepper


Instructions

  1. Preheat Oven: Preheat your oven to 200°C (400°F) to ensure it is hot and ready for baking the potatoes to a crispy perfection.
  2. Prepare Potatoes: Carefully slice the potatoes thinly crosswise, making sure not to cut all the way through to the bottom. Place chopsticks or wooden spoons on either side of each potato to act as a stop and prevent slicing through completely.
  3. Make Brown Butter: Melt the butter in a pan over medium heat, swirling occasionally, until it turns a golden brown color and develops a nutty aroma. Remove from heat promptly to avoid burning.
  4. Brush Potatoes: Generously brush each sliced potato with the brown butter, making sure the butter seeps into the slices. Season all over with salt and black pepper for balanced flavor.
  5. Bake Potatoes: Place the potatoes on a baking tray and bake in the preheated oven for 40–50 minutes, basting occasionally with more brown butter if desired, until the potatoes are tender inside and crisp on the edges.
  6. Caramelize Onions: While the potatoes bake, heat olive oil in a pan over low-medium heat. Add the thinly sliced onions and cook slowly, stirring often, until they become golden brown and sweetly caramelized, about 20–30 minutes.
  7. Top and Serve: Once the potatoes are done, remove from oven and top generously with the caramelized onions. Serve warm as an elegant side dish.

Notes

  • Use chopsticks or wooden spoons beside each potato to avoid cutting through completely when slicing.
  • Baste the potatoes with additional brown butter during baking for extra crispy texture and flavor.
  • For variation, add grated cheese or fresh herbs like thyme or rosemary on top before baking or when serving.
